BF62 APX is a 2012 Volkswagen Caddy in Purple with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 84.6%.

Across all 2012 Volkswagen Caddy models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.6% with a typical mileage of 97,487 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Volkswagen Caddy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 44,074 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BF62 APX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volkswagen Caddy typ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 14 years old, this Volkswagen Caddy is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
